How long do wireless rechargeable motors last on a single charge?

Most wireless rechargeable motors operate for 4-6 months on a full charge, depending on usage frequency. If you adjust your shades multiple times daily, expect closer to 4 months. For shades that move once or twice daily on automated schedules, 6 months is typical. Charging is simple—just connect the included USB-C cable directly to the motor. A full charge takes about 4-6 hours. You can also add solar panels for continuous charging, which virtually eliminates the need to manually recharge motors on windows that receive regular sunlight. The system will alert you through the app when battery levels get low, giving you plenty of time to schedule charging. Many homeowners charge motors during seasonal maintenance or when they’re doing other home tasks.

Yes, wireless rechargeable motors continue operating during power outages because they run on internal battery power, not household electricity. Your shades will respond to remote controls and smartphone apps as long as the motors have battery charge remaining. However, your home’s Wi-Fi network needs power for smartphone app control and smart home integration features. During extended outages, you can still operate shades using the physical remote controls that come with each system. These remotes work via radio frequency and don’t depend on your home’s electrical system. This battery-powered design is actually one of the major advantages of wireless motors over hardwired systems. You maintain full control of your window treatments regardless of electrical issues, and there’s no complicated wiring that could be damaged during storms or power surges.
Most wireless motor systems can control 30+ individual shades through a single smartphone app, though the exact number varies by manufacturer. You can organize shades into custom groups—like “Living Room,” “Bedrooms,” or “East-Facing Windows”—for convenient control of multiple shades simultaneously. The app also lets you create scenes for different situations. A “Movie Time” scene might close all living room shades, while “Good Morning” could open bedroom shades gradually over 10 minutes. You can schedule these scenes to activate automatically or trigger them manually. For larger homes with many motorized shades, we can install multiple hubs that work together seamlessly. This ensures reliable communication with every motor regardless of your home’s size or layout. The system scales easily as you add more motorized window treatments over time.
Wireless motorized shades are significantly safer than traditional corded window treatments because they eliminate strangulation hazards entirely. There are no dangling cords, chains, or pull strings that children or pets can become entangled in. This cordless design meets current child safety standards and provides peace of mind for families. The motors also include obstruction detection technology that automatically stops movement if something blocks the shade’s path. If a child’s hand or pet gets in the way, the motor immediately halts and reverses slightly. This prevents injury and protects both the motor and whatever caused the obstruction. Additionally, you can set operational limits through the app to prevent shades from moving during certain hours or when specific family members are in the room. Some systems even include child locks that temporarily disable manual operation while still allowing scheduled movements to continue.
